A prominent biotech firm, Applied DNA Sciences, has announced significant advancements and financial progress in its second fiscal quarter. The company's subsidiary, LineaRx, specializing in therapeutic DNA production, saw a remarkable 44% increase in year-over-year revenues. This growth contributes positively to the overall 6% rise in total revenues.

The recent achievements of Applied DNA Sciences reflect a period of strategic repositioning. Under the leadership of Dr. James A. Hayward, the company aims to enhance operational efficiency and focus on high-demand products. Notably, the GMP-compliant Site 1 facility began validated operations in January, showcasing capabilities that can support substantial near-term manufacturing needs. Additionally, the company successfully added new customers and secured follow-on orders from existing ones, further strengthening its market position.

Innovative developments are also underway, such as the creation of a proprietary enzyme and buffer system designed to improve LinearDNA performance. Furthermore, Applied DNA Clinical Labs, another subsidiary, introduced sub-panels for pharmacogenomic testing, targeting specific indications to reduce barriers for broader adoption.
